Overview
NELO PUMP STATION is a distribution pump station in Santa Clara, California, United States. It supports local water distribution infrastructure under state and municipal regulations.
NELO PUMP STATION is a distribution pump station located at 3575 Victor Avenue in Santa Clara, Santa Clara County, California. The facility is part of the water distribution network serving the region, operating under the jurisdiction of California's water supply regulations and local safety codes. As a distribution pump station, this facility is designed to maintain water pressure and flow within the municipal water system. Typical equipment includes electric pumps, control systems, and backup power provisions. The station operates within California's regulatory framework for water utilities, which mandates reliability standards and periodic inspections. The station plays a key role in ensuring reliable water delivery for residential, commercial, and fire protection needs in Santa Clara. Its operational status contributes to the resilience of the local water infrastructure, supporting community health and safety.
